Full-Time Posting date 20-Jan-2026 Area(s) of interest: Wealth management, Risk management Location(s): Montreal A career as a Senior Advisor within the Compliance team at National Bank Financial means contributing to maintaining an adequate oversight framework for wealth management. Joining our team allows you to grow in a dynamic and constantly evolving environment. This role enables you to have a positive impact on our organization through your ability to identify inherent risks and associated mitigating factors within the industry. Your role Detect high-risk situations, conduct various analyses, promptly alert regional directors and compliance supervisors, and ensure the necessary corrective actions are implemented in their region. Act as a key resource for surveillance matters, particularly for compliance supervisors, regional directors, and other partners. Maintain an adequate monitoring program while helping evolve our practices to address current and future risks. Ensure the protection of investors, investment advisors, and registered personnel in the risk management sector and at National Bank. Oversee the development, implementation, documentation, monitoring, and control of policies, standards, and procedures related to surveillance. Make recommendations to automate current processes and improve efficiency. Participate in committees or special projects requiring a high level of expertise and represent the Bank with various organizations, authorities, and stakeholders. Requirements University degree in a related field (Finance, Law, Accounting, or Economics) 7 to 10 years of experience in the securities industry with a solid understanding of financial products Completion of relevant courses, including:Canadian Securities Course (CSC), Conduct and Practices Handbook Course (CPH), Compliance Supervisor Course for securities brokers Strong understanding of regulatory requirements Completion of Derivatives Fundamentals and Options Licensing Course (DFOL) is an asset Excellent verbal and written communication skills to provide guidance to internal partners Rigor, analytical mindset, and agility Languages: English, French Reason to require this language: you will need to work closely with our colleagues outside Quebec.
